Student Seating at the SOE Diploma Ceremony

If you are planning to attend the SOE ceremony, you MUST RSVP to the invitation that you receive.  Seating will be determined by RSVP's.  The seating chart will be sent out to all participating graduates several days prior to the ceremony.  Graduates will be seated according to program areas:  Undergraduates; Curriculum & Instruction master's; Educational Policy Planning & Leadership master's; School Psychology & Counselor Education master's; Education Specialists; and doctoral graduates. When you arrive at the courtyard, you will find your seat under the tent.  You will find your name card on your chair.  During the ceremony, you will be asked for this name card so that you can be introduced appropriately to the audience. Please feel free to spell your name phonetically on the card.

The School of Education Diploma Ceremony

Saturday, May 16, 2020 at 12:00 p.m.

After the main ceremony, our graduates from our undergraduate and graduate programs will celebrate their accomplishments at the School of Education.  Those graduates who attended the main ceremony will congregate at the corner of the Rec Center and William & Mary Hall at approximately 11:40 am, and then march over with our dean and faculty via the pedestrian walkway. (If you didn't attend the main ceremony, join your SOE fellow students and faculty outside the Rec Center, around 11:40 pm)

Family members are welcome to follow the procession of graduates along the walkway if they choose to walk to the School of Education.

The ceremony at the School of Education will be held outside in our beautiful courtyard, behind the facility.  If you do not participate in the procession, just come directly to the courtyard to find your seat.  Staff will be present to assist you.
